Rookie Wire mock draft has Nets selecting Nikola Jovic at No. 23

The Brooklyn Nets are in line to select 23rd overall in the 2022 NBA draft next month, though the organization has a decision to make.

The Nets own an unprotected first-rounder from the Philadelphia 76ers from the James Harden trade, but that pick can be delayed until 2023. Brooklyn will have to decide whether or not to take the pick in this year by June 1.

In Rookie Wire’s latest 2022 mock draft, Cody Taylor projects the Nets to draft Nikola Jovic from Serbia.

Jovic, a 6-foot-11 forward, is considered to be one of the best international prospects in the class of 2022.

Via Rookie Wire:

Jovic, who was born in Serbia, averaged 12 points, 4.8 rebounds and 3.6 assists with KK Mega Basket in the Adriatic League. He shot 41.4% from the field, including 31.5% from 3-point range, in 29 total games this season. He can space the floor and has also shown promise as a ballhandler and rebounder. He has been on the NBA radar for some time and even received votes as the best international player by GMs. He may need some time to develop but could step in from time to time to help the Nets out of the gate.”
